y is directly proportional to x^2 and y=a for a particular value of x. Find an expression for y in terms of a, when this value of x is doubled.
we can write
y =kx^2 where k is proportionality constant.
further
a = kx^2 ---- (1)
We have to find when x is doubled.
Let it be y1.
Hence, y1= k(2x)^2 = k*4x^2 ---- (2)
Putting value of k from 1, we get
y1 = (a/x^2)*4x^2
= 4a will be the value of when at double value.
